Sustainability

Practical steps, measured impact 

Sustainability at ETEL is focused on how we design, manufacture, and support distribution transformers in ways that reduce environmental impact over their lifecycle — while maintaining the performance and reliability our customers depend on.

As part of the Unison Group, our approach aligns with the Group’s sustainability direction across people, communities, environmental impact, and resilience.

What we focus on

Circular solutions 

We’re building circular practices into our operations — including regenerating used transformer oil and returning it to virgin-quality standards for reuse across critical power infrastructure and long-term energy distribution networks.

Efficient manufacturing

We’re improving visibility of the emissions and materials that sit behind manufacturing, so we can target the areas that matter most — including energy use, operational efficiency, responsible sourcing practices, and waste streams.

Product lifecycle & performance

Long-lasting equipment supports long-term sustainability outcomes. ETEL’s service capability helps assess, maintain, repair, and refurbish distribution transformers — supporting reliability and extending useful life where appropriate

Featured initiatives

ETEL’s oil regeneration programme

ETEL’s oil regeneration programme recovers and reprocesses degraded transformer oil, returning it to a quality equivalent to virgin oil — reducing waste, extending material lifespan, minimising environmental impact, and supporting a more sustainable circular economy.

Measuring our GHG footprint

ETEL’s first greenhouse gas emissions inventory report documents our carbon footprint for FY2023/24 (1 April 2023 – 31 March 2024) across direct emissions (scope 1), purchased electricity (scope 2), and key supply chain categories (scope 3).
